Formula | C24 H42 N6 O56 S3 Si W12 |
---|---|
Calculated formula | C24 H42 N6 O54 S3 Si W12 |
Title of publication | Molecular Mechanisms behind the Anti Corona Virus Activity of Small Metal Oxide Nanoparticles |
Authors of publication | Greijer, Björn; Nefedova, Alexandra; Agback, Tatiana; Agback, Peter; Kisand, Vambola; Rausalu, Kai; Vanetsev, Alexander; Seisenbaeva, Gulaim A.; Ivask, Angela; Kessler, Vadim G. |
Journal of publication | Nanoscale |
Year of publication | 2025 |
a | 32.191 ± 0.003 Å |
b | 14.8183 ± 0.0012 Å |
c | 15.3532 ± 0.0013 Å |
α | 90° |
β | 91.018 ± 0.002° |
γ | 90° |
Cell volume | 7322.6 ± 1.1 Å3 |
Cell temperature | 273 ± 2 K |
Ambient diffraction temperature | 273 ± 2 K |
Number of distinct elements | 7 |
Space group number | 14 |
Hermann-Mauguin space group symbol | P 1 21/c 1 |
Hall space group symbol | -P 2ybc |
Residual factor for all reflections | 0.1115 |
Residual factor for significantly intense reflections | 0.0745 |
Weighted residual factors for significantly intense reflections | 0.1789 |
Weighted residual factors for all reflections included in the refinement | 0.1945 |
Goodness-of-fit parameter for all reflections included in the refinement | 1.06 |
Diffraction radiation wavelength | 0.71073 Å |
Diffraction radiation type | MoKα |
Has coordinates | Yes |
Has disorder | No |
